1 // SPDX-License-Identifier: GPL-2.0 2 /* 3 * Copyright (c) 2022 Rockchip Electronics Co. Ltd. 4 * 5 * it66353 HDMI 3 in 1 out driver. 6 * 7 * Author: Kenneth.Hung@ite.com.tw 8 * Wangqiang Guo <kay.guo@rock-chips.com> 9 * Version: IT66353_SAMPLE_1.08 10 * 11 */ 12 #ifdef __init_str_SYS_FSM_STATE 13 static char *s__SYS_FSM_STATE[] = { 14 "RX_TOGGLE_HPD", 15 "RX_PORT_CHANGE", 16 "TX_OUTPUT", 17 "TX_OUTPUT_PREPARE", 18 "RX_CHECK_EQ", 19 "SETUP_AFE", 20 "RX_WAIT_CLOCK", 21 "RX_HPD", 22 "TX_GOT_HPD", 23 "TX_WAIT_HPD", 24 "TX_UNPLUG", 25 "RX_UNPLUG", 26 "IDLE", 27 }; 28 29 #endif 30 #ifdef __init_str_DEV_FSM_STATE 31 static char *s__DEV_FSM_STATE[] = { 32 "DEV_DEVICE_LOOP", 33 "DEV_DEVICE_INIT", 34 "DEV_WAIT_DEVICE_READY", 35 "DEV_FW_VAR_INIT", 36 "DEV_WAIT_RESET", 37 }; 38 39 #endif 40 #ifdef __init_str_AEQ_FSM_STATE 41 static char *s__AEQ_FSM_STATE[] = { 42 "AEQ_OFF", 43 "AEQ_START", 44 "AEQ_CHECK_SAREQ_RESULT", 45 "AEQ_APPLY_SAREQ", 46 "AEQ_DONE", 47 "AEQ_FAIL", 48 "AEQ_MAX", 49 }; 50 51 #endif 52 #ifdef __init_str_EQ_RESULT_TYPE 53 static char *s__EQ_RESULT_TYPE[] = { 54 "EQRES_UNKNOWN", 55 "EQRES_BUSY", 56 "EQRES_SAREQ_DONE", 57 "EQRES_SAREQ_FAIL", 58 "EQRES_SAREQ_TIMEOUT", 59 "EQRES_H14EQ_DONE", 60 "EQRES_H14EQ_FAIL", 61 "EQRES_H14EQ_TIMEOUT", 62 "EQRES_DONE", 63 }; 64 65 #endif 66 #ifdef __init_str_SYS_AEQ_TYPE 67 static char *s__SYS_AEQ_TYPE[] = { 68 "SysAEQ_OFF", 69 "SysAEQ_RUN", 70 "SysAEQ_DONE", 71 }; 72 73 #endif 74